About Kapia Sukul Village
Kapia Sukul is a village in Bansi tehsil in district of Siddharthnagar, Uttar Pradesh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Kapia Sukul was 940 which includes 447 males and 493 females. Kapia Sukul covers 53.49 ha area. Pincode of Kapia Sukul is N/A.
